Output 781bb0cff002bb0da05f8e521bbe066acbdd683639b7bb533f81b60d4e6d0c8a:1

value
21398310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9289a197b9d6d88a961ef488495c90c5b1011688 OP_EQUAL
address
3F3qTLSEmvE5fy7ovXj6tavmYApqfpJv5t
transaction
781bb0cff002bb0da05f8e521bbe066acbdd683639b7bb533f81b60d4e6d0c8a
confirmations
346471
spent
true